Gardai probe mystery disappearance as man spotted on CCTV before car abandoned in remote village

Gardai are searching for a missing man last seen on CCTV before his car was found abandoned in a remote village.

Officers are appealing for the public's help in finding 32-year-old Stephen Cunningham who is missing from Ballybrit, Co Galway.

Stephen was last seen when he was caught on CCTV at Gannons Filling Station, Belclare, Westport, on November 5, and again at Dunnes Stores, Briar Hill, Galway, on November 6.

Stephen was wearing a waist length cream/ beige hooded jacket, blue jeans and beige shoes.

On November 10 Stephen's car, a silver Volkswagen Passat with a registration number of 08-G-3521, was found at Bunnakill, Maam Cross, Co Galway.

Officers believe the car may have been parked there since November 7.

Gardai are now carrying out an "extensive multi-agency search" of this area.

And they are calling on anyone who may have information about Stephen's whereabouts to come forward to Galway garda station with information.

A garda spokesman said: "Gardaí are seeking the public's assistance in tracing the whereabouts of 32 year old Stephen Cunningham who is missing from Ballybrit, Galway.

"Gardaí and Stephen's family are concerned for his welfare.

"An Garda Síochána are appealing to landowners in the Bunnakill, Maam Cross area to check any sheds, outhouses or other remote buildings on their land.
